About Bitwarden

Bitwarden Server is the backend infrastructure for Bitwarden client applications, and it lives in the .NET ecosystem. The repository contains the APIs, database, and core services that support secure password management for individuals and businesses.

About PearPass

PearPass is an open source, end to end encrypted password and identity manager for macOS, Linux, and Windows that keeps credentials encrypted on disk and syncs them directly between devices over Pear Runtime rather than through a central server.
